Overview
- Carrie Edwards of Midlothian matched four of the first five numbers plus the Powerball in the Sept. 8 Virginia drawing.
- She asked ChatGPT to suggest numbers when buying an online ticket and later received a claim notification she first suspected was a scam.
- Edwards pledged the entire $150,000 to the Association for Frontotemporal Degeneration, Shalom Farms, and the Navy–Marine Corps Relief Society.
- She cited her late husband’s frontotemporal degeneration, local food security needs, and family military ties as reasons for the donations.
- Virginia Lottery Executive Director Khalid Jones presented the prize, and coverage stressed that ChatGPT cannot predict lottery outcomes.
